Touring cycling routes around Vion are primarily situated within the Sarthe department, characterized by the scenic Sarthe valley with its river and surrounding meadows. The region features a diverse landscape, including the hilly and wooded terrain of the Mancelles Alps and extensive forests like the Bercé Forest. These areas offer varied environments for cycling, from riverine paths to more undulating routes.

Built in the 13th century, the Manoir de la Cour is one of the rare examples of a civil building from this period that is still well preserved. It has been restored and now houses a permanent exhibition on the history of the building in the Middle Ages.

The Perrine de Cry mansion is an interesting site. It was badly damaged and rebuilt after the Hundred Years War, but was seized during the revolution.

The mill dates from the 10th century. The lords of Champagne allowed the inhabitants of the parish to use the mill for a fee. In the 19th century, three wheels were in service. The smallest was used to grind oak or chestnut bark to tan hides. The other two wheels were used to produce flour. The mill has been beautifully restored over the past decade.

Touring cycling in Vion primarily features the scenic Sarthe valley with its river and surrounding meadows. You'll also find routes through the hilly and wooded terrain of the Mancelles Alps and extensive forests like the Bercé Forest, providing a diverse cycling experience from gentle riverside paths to more undulating routes.

You can discover several interesting landmarks and points of interest. Routes often pass by historic sites like Solesmes Abbey and charming villages. Specific highlights include the Sarthe River Viaduct and the Parcé Mill. Many routes also offer views of historic churches such as Notre Dame Church.
Parking is generally available in the towns and villages that serve as starting points for many routes, such as Parcé-sur-Sarthe, Solesmes, or Sablé-sur-Sarthe. Look for designated parking areas or public car parks within these communities.
Public transport options to access specific trailheads in rural Vion may be limited. It's advisable to check local bus or train schedules for connections to larger towns like Sablé-sur-Sarthe, from where you might cycle to the starting points of various routes.
The charming villages and towns along the routes, such as Parcé-sur-Sarthe, Asnières-sur-Vègre, and Solesmes, often offer cafes, pubs, and local restaurants for refreshments. Accommodation options, including guesthouses and hotels, can also be found in these communities.
The best time for touring cycling in Vion is typically from spring to early autumn (April to October). During these months, the weather is generally pleasant, and the landscapes are vibrant, making for ideal cycling conditions through the Sarthe valley and forests.
